Yesterday’s “Pokemon Presents” event, which celebrated the 25th anniversary of the franchise, included the announcement ofPokemon Brilliant DiamondandPokemon Shining Pearl. These HD remakes of the original Nintendo DS titles,Pokemon DiamondandPearl,released in 2006 in Japan and 2007 in the West, will debut for the Nintendo Switch later in 2021. Set in the Sinnoh region, inspired by the real-life island of Hokkaido, they will feature updated graphics and other quality-of-life improvements introduced in later titles.

Following the announcement,Pokemonfans immediately had one question: what aboutPlatinum?The fourth generation ofPokemongames followed in its predecessors' footsteps by releasing an updated version entitledPokemon Platinumin 2009. It added features including the Wi-Fi Plaza, which contained mini-games, the Vs. Recorder, which let players save information about past battles, and the Battle Frontier, which offered a wide variety of new challenges. Fans were eager to learn whetherPlatinumcontent will be added to the remakes ofDiamondandPearl,as the third game inPokemon’sfourth generation was not announced to be receiving a remake at this time. Eagle-eyed fans have pored through the reveal trailer and, in addition to providingshot-by-shot comparisonsbetween the remakes and the originals, discovered some evidence that at least a fewPlatinumelements may appear.

The first thing noticed was the appearance of Porygon-Z in the trailer. Like Shaymin and Giratina, Porygon-Z was a post-game exclusive Pokemon inDiamondandPearlbut appeared earlier inPlatinum.

However, a Twitter user named @voltimer_ pointed out what may be even more definitive proof. InPokemon Platinum,a female NPC was added to the outdoor area of Floaroma Town. She introduced the players to the Gracidea, a flower that could be used to transform Shaymin from Lande Forme into its new Sky Forme. If the player showed her a Shaymin, she would gift them a Gracidea flower.

@voltimer_’s tweet shows that a character believed to be that NPC appears in theBrilliant DiamondandShining Pearltrailer.

While this does not necessarily mean thatPlatinumcontent is officially confirmed forBrilliant DiamondandShining Pearl,it makes it far more likely than previously thought. Hopefully, more information will be released as the game’s release date draws nearer.
